Russian Hostage Takers Still at Large (32 Terrorists, 30 Dead Bodies)
Sydney Morning Herald ^ | September 6, 2004 6:39AM Australian Time | Australian Associated Press staff

Posted on 09/05/2004 2:09:37 PM PDT by gopwinsin04

The ITAR-TASS news agency quoted an unnamed high ranking intelligence offical in southern Russia as saying experts had surmised from facial structures that one attacker was black and nine were Arabs born in countries close 'to the equatorial part of the Arabian peninsula' possibly including Sudan and South Yemen.

Russian Deputy Prosecutor Gen. Sergei Fridinsky said Sunday that according to the latest information, 32 terrorists had been involved and the bodies of the 30 of them had been found, the Interfax news agency reported.

Nord Ost

"In the six weeks prior to the Oct. 23 raid, Barayev's group had accumulated weapons and explosives in a nightclub located in the same building as the theater, Moscow region Governor Boris Gromov told RIA-Novosti. The nightclub Central Station has ties to Ruslan Baisarov, a businessman in the Moscow Chechen diaspora, according to the news agency. The club had been renovated and several Chechens participated in construction work. Barayev's people disguised themselves as workers and hid explosives and arms in the club's back rooms, RIA-Novosti said."
